Index of /moodledata.3.9/filedir/31/e5
Name
Last modified
Size
Description
Parent Directory
-
31e58b67de263cd3cd87ae353e24b8784999a699
2024-11-30 01:44
143K
Apache/2.4.62 (Debian) Server at 185.255.131.239 Port 8082